The Oathsworn return The Wolf Sea is the sequel to robert Low's bestselling first novel The Whale Road. It continues the tale of the Oathsworn - a band of viking mercenaries and their young leader Orm who are out on the hunt for plunder and glory. In this story the band travel to the Middle east in the search of Orm's stolen sword and its thief Starkad. This is a novel of hardship suffering and brutality, where the author rarely bothers to spare the details.

The Oathsworn. Orm and his crew, the Oathsworn, continue their adventure to Serkland in search of the Rune Serpent and Starkad. There are plenty of heroics and fighting on their travels, the stuff saga-tales are made of. Orm's Odin-luck is tested to the full by Loki and the Norns keep weaving his fate.
